Electrical Engineer - Irvine, United States - Savage Arms
Description
The Product Development Electrical Engineer creates electrical design engineering of individual parts and complete product lines of moderate levels of difficulty, complexity, or breadth of scope or for which few precedents exist.
This position is responsible for the development of industry-leading concepts for Electric Bikes designed with a maniacal attention to detail and quality for people who want to go further in the great outdoors.
The Product Development Electrical Engineer will oversee product management, responsible from ideation through prototyping, initial development, and final development for software, UX touchpoints, battery systems, and motor programming.
The Product Development Electrical Engineer will develop and prove out technical, manufacturable, and consumer-valued product concepts and technical abilities that ultimately support future products that provide a benefit to the consumer, while striving to achieve or exceed standards beyond state of the art for return value to the company.
The Product Development Electrical Engineer has a passion for life on two wheels and bringing electrical bikes even further into the future.
This position works a hybrid schedule and will be remote 2 days a week and in our Irvine, CA headquarters, 3 days a week.
Essential Functions:
Owns all product development activities for specified projects, from ideation and first prototype through commercialization and production
Responsible for portions of the Long-Range Product Roadmap as it relates to electrical components of all QuietKat bicycles and accessories
Develops and evaluates designs relative to applicable standards
Contributes creative solutions to problems identified along with Supply Chain, Customer Experience, and Brand Management; contributes creative concepts for problems yet to be identified
Maintains product certifications and safety compliance (example: UL, FCC, Certifications, Testing, CPSC Compliance).
Responsible for designing, understanding, and modifying motor controller system to meet product requirements.
Responsible for designing, understanding, and modifying battery management system to meet product requirements.
Works with operations group, and suppliers to improve cost and ease of manufacturing
Creates drawings, models and working prototypes
Tests functional prototypes to verify design intent through virtual or physical methods
Responsible for testing protocols and UX Maintenance of all components in IOT/Smart products.
Lead, Manage, and Direct work by outside design firms (both for physical product and software)
Meticulously update and create design documentation such as engineering drawings, product and material specifications, bill of materials, etc., to assure quality in product designs
Keeps informed of the latest developments in the field by reading trade journals, individual contacts, and attendance at appropriate meetings and trade shows.
Takes on minor, major level projects.May be involved in communication with suppliers overseas using chat and video conferencing technologies. This may require work beyond the typical 9am-5pm hours.
Qualifications and experience:
Bachelor's Degree in Electrical and Computer Engineering (BS ECE), Manufacturing & Design Engineering (BS MaDE) or equivalent work experience
Between 5 and 10
years in the electrical products, app development, smart-products industry or similar life experience with components, design and concepts
3-4 years of Bluetooth, OTA, WiFi, or other wireless communications systems
2-4 years of control system design
Solid understanding of power systems
Past experience with battery powered/capacitor driven systems.
Solid knowledge and understanding of UL Certification, FCC Regulations, and CPSCA standards for product lines
Experience acquiring and/or integrating manufacturing operations
Project Management experience to include great communication, scheduling, budget and resource planning, team building, and risk management.
PMP Certification considered an asset
Experience with Battery Management System (BMS) a plus.
High competency and experience with app development.
